Embrace the Local Flavors (and Savings): One of the easiest ways to save in Taipei is by ditching the familiar Western restaurants and diving headfirst into the local food scene. Street food stalls offer a delicious and incredibly affordable introduction to Taiwanese cuisine, with everything from savory oyster omelets to fragrant beef noodle soup available for a fraction of the price of a sit-down meal. For a heartier and equally budget-friendly option, explore the numerous breakfast shops scattered throughout the city. These local haunts offer filling sets of traditional Taiwanese breakfast items like dan bing (egg pancakes) and soy milk, guaranteeing a satisfying start to your day without emptying your wallet. Buffets are another great option, particularly for lunch or dinner, offering a wide array of dishes at a fixed price.
Mastering the Art of Affordable Transportation: Taipei boasts a world-class public transportation system that’s both efficient and remarkably inexpensive. The MRT (metro) is a convenient way to navigate the city center, but for even greater savings, consider hopping on the bus. Buses often cover routes not serviced by the MRT and offer a more intimate glimpse into local life. If you plan on staying for an extended period, exploring scooter rentals can be a surprisingly economical choice. While requiring an international driver’s permit and a degree of confidence navigating city traffic, scooters provide unparalleled freedom and flexibility at a lower cost than taxis or ride-sharing services.
Smart Accommodation Strategies: Accommodation costs can quickly eat into your travel budget, but choosing wisely can significantly reduce your expenses. While luxury hotels offer pampering and convenience, budget-conscious travelers will find a wealth of affordable options. Consider guesthouses, hostels, or Airbnb rentals, which often provide comfortable accommodations at a fraction of the price. Look for options slightly outside the city center, as they can offer even better value while still providing easy access to public transportation.
Beyond the Basics: Beyond food, transportation, and accommodation, small mindful choices can add up to significant savings. Take advantage of free activities like hiking in the surrounding mountains, exploring the numerous temples, or visiting the free museums on specific days. Carry a reusable water bottle and refill it at the readily available water dispensers throughout the city.
